WebOct 20, 2015 · In Bolivia, a Children and Youth Code has come into force, which sets new standards for the understanding and implementation of children's rights. It interprets children's rights within the... WebJul 28, 2014 · Firstly, it allows for children and adolescents aged 10 to 14 years to work in self-employment. It should be noted that Convention No. 138 does not allow work or employment (including self-employment) under the specified minimum working age, namely 14 years in the case of Bolivia. mario kart tour beta apk download

WebHowever, children in Bolivia are subjected to the worst forms of child labor, including commercial sexual exploitation, sometimes as a result of human trafficking, and mining. …

WebAug 27, 2014 · A 2008 estimate concludes that there were 850,000 child laborers in Bolivia, and although more recent figures are lacking, roughly 1 million Bolivian children work regularly, accounting for up to 35 percent of the workforce.
